    69 confirmed cases, 19 deaths in Kerala due to brain eating amoeba which thrives in fresh water

    2 days ago

    Kerala is grappling with a significant surge in Naegleria Fowleri infections, commonly known as the "brain-eating amoeba," with 69 confirmed cases and 19 fatalities reported. Unlike previous outbreaks linked to single water sources, recent cases are isolated, complicating containment efforts. Prevention through avoiding warm, stagnant freshwater and maintaining water hygiene remains crucial, as treatment outcomes are still limited.
